Organizational research with impact: working backwards.

Irene Fraser1

  • 1Center for Delivery, Organization and Markets, Agency for Healthcare Research and Quality, Rockville, MD 20850, USA. ifraser@ahrq.gov

Worldviews on Evidence-Based Nursing
|November 30, 2006
PubMed
Summary

Improving healthcare requires better organization and payment systems. Evidence-based management and policy research, involving stakeholders, can guide leaders to enhance care delivery and system improvements.

Area of Science:

  • Healthcare Management
  • Health Services Research
  • Organizational Behavior

Background:

  • Improving healthcare necessitates optimizing care organization and payment systems.
  • Research must align with healthcare leadership priorities to inform management decisions.
  • Evidence-based management and policymaking can significantly influence healthcare delivery.

Purpose of the Study:

  • Illustrate the potential of organizational and management research in healthcare using nursing research findings.
  • Identify actionable strategies to enhance the impact and utilization of organizational, management, and policy research.
  • Distill stakeholder recommendations for improving research relevant to healthcare leadership.

Main Methods:

  • Analysis of nursing research findings to demonstrate research utility.

  • Conducting six focused stakeholder meetings with healthcare leaders.
  • Synthesizing recommendations from stakeholder input.
  • Main Results:

    • Healthcare leaders provided five key recommendations for research.
    • Recommendations emphasize user-centered study design, timely and relevant findings presentation, and aligned researcher incentives.
    • User-researcher collaboration and innovative dissemination strategies are crucial.

    Conclusions:

    • Healthcare leaders' input is vital for restructuring the research enterprise.
    • Evidence-based approaches in management and policy can transform healthcare systems.
    • Integrating end-users into the research process maximizes the impact of findings on decision-making.
